From HAL's web site:
Special dietary needs, such a vegetarian, diabetic or gluten-free meals, are easily accommodated with advance requests. Kosher meals and a Health Conscious Dining option are also available. To arrange special meals, please contact the Ship Services Department at 800-541-1576 at least 60 days prior to departure.

I have to say I was really impressed with HAL's attitude toward gluten-free requirements. We sat next to a Celiac at breakfast most mornings, and were surprised to see they even provided gluten-free muffins. Mostly, folks get eggs, bacon, no toast - but the daily muffins were a real treat for this gal, and they were BIG too.
